Abstract
The structures of two Ba(II) chelates of β-diketonates have been determined; one is mononuclear and the other is multinuclear. The Ba(II) chelate of the anion of 2,2,6,6-tetramethyl-3,5-heptanedione (thd) recrystallized from pentane formed monoclinic crystals, space group I2/a, with dimensions a=24.365(9) A, b=21.174(10) A, c=48.486(16) A, β=100.98(3) o , and Z=8. This structure was determined to be a β-diketonate deficient pentanuclear complex with the formula Ba 5 (thd) 9 (HrO) 3 (OH). Both β-diketonate and water ligands act as bridges between barium ions in this structure, resulting in a thermally unstable compound
